
I would like to say thank you to all the veterans out there for their courage and service to our country. If you see a soldier in uniform on the street don't be afraid to just say "THANKS". A simple word or two from a stranger can make a big difference! While we are here enjoying our freedom there are thousands of brave men and women in far away places, not able to be with their family and friends celebrating holidays and special moments. They aren't seeing their children grow up-and we all know how quickly our kids change and grow. No one wants to miss that. They are making the ultimate sacrifice for people they don't even know...so the least we can do is say thanks.

Take some time this week to write a couple of Christmas Cards for the soldiers. Enlist the kids to draw or paint some pictures. There are always people collecting cards and gifts for soldiers who are spending the holidays away from home. A few minutes of your time can brighten the day of a hero.

If you live in the Central Ohio area check out shoeboxforasoldier.com. They send shoe boxes full of gifts to soldiers in Iraq and Afghanistan for Christmas.
